Output 2888d65eb0024a452f672d5e9de20865b4d7da21486fddfb60bf59ea1c790cec:7

value
27370003
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d986586c6c9ac12345da7592b4d96250a75c7a3 OP_EQUAL
address
37JhhwpTuLQqNVvj9edyjnD3WAuJKRKSU2
transaction
2888d65eb0024a452f672d5e9de20865b4d7da21486fddfb60bf59ea1c790cec
confirmations
348406
spent
true